I know that when I joined Moneybookers I was asked if I intended to gamble. I answered "yes", and this option is available for Canada.
If you wish to contact Moneybookers, use their site messaging system, because your email will not be responded to. Some users have had success by telephone, I think as well.
Recently they changed fee schedules too, and I had to log in and agree to new terms.
I'd double check while waiting for their reply that you've verified your bank or credit card if the money you have in the account was a withdrawal from a casino. If you uploaded funds, your withdrawal method must have been verified first.
You might also try checking out "Withdrawal". Don't proceed all the way to confirmation, just see what options it gives you.
Many casinos accept Moneybookers, if it was only one casino, double check they do in fact take it, sometimes a new casino is a bit bringing it on board.
Have patience, a hard thing to do when you've deposited money intending to play.
